Beef Shawarma Bowl
A flavorful and healthy Egyptian-inspired beef shawarma bowl, served over a bed of light salad and steamed vegetables.
Ingredients
- β500g BeefThinly sliced beef (such as ribeye or sirloin)
- β400g Light saladMixed greens, cherry tomatoes, cucumber, carrots
- β2 tsp Egyptian spicesA blend of cumin, coriander, paprika, and cayenne pepper
- β2 tbsp Lemon juiceFreshly squeezed
- β1 tbsp Olive oilFor grilling the beef
- β1 clove GarlicMinced
- β1 BowlFor serving the shawarma
- βto taste Salt and pepper
- β50g Feta cheeseOptional
Instructions
- 1
1. Preheat the grill to medium-high heat.
- 2
2. In a large bowl, mix together the beef, Egyptian spices, lemon juice, garlic, salt, and pepper.
- 3
3. Grill the beef for 3-4 minutes per side, or until cooked to your desired level of doneness.
- 4
4. Meanwhile, prepare the light salad by mixing together the greens, cherry tomatoes, cucumber, and carrots.
- 5
5. Warm the bowl by placing it in the oven at 350Β°F (175Β°C) for 5 minutes.
- 6
6. Assemble the shawarma by placing the grilled beef on top of the salad in the bowl.
- 7
7. Drizzle with olive oil and sprinkle with feta cheese (if using).
- 8
8. Serve immediately and enjoy!
